Subject: [PATCH] ALSA: hda/realtek - Fix a regression for mute led on Lenovo Carbon X1
Date: Wed, 19 Feb 2020 13:23:06 +0800	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20200219052306.24935-1-hui.wang@canonical.com> (raw)

Need to chain the THINKPAD_ACPI, otherwise the mute led will not
work.

Fixes: d2cd795c4ece ("ALSA: hda - fixup for the bass speaker on Lenovo Carbon X1 7th gen")
Cc: <stable@vger.kernel.org>
Signed-off-by: Hui Wang <hui.wang@canonical.com>
---
 sound/pci/hda/patch_realtek.c | 2 ++
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+)

diff --git a/sound/pci/hda/patch_realtek.c b/sound/pci/hda/patch_realtek.c
index 477589e7ec1d..31bee0512334 100644
--- a/sound/pci/hda/patch_realtek.c
+++ b/sound/pci/hda/patch_realtek.c
@@ -6684,6 +6684,8 @@ static const struct hda_fixup alc269_fixups[] = {
 	[ALC285_FIXUP_SPEAKER2_TO_DAC1] = {
 		.type = HDA_FIXUP_FUNC,
 		.v.func = alc285_fixup_speaker2_to_dac1,
+		.chained = true,
+		.chain_id = ALC269_FIXUP_THINKPAD_ACPI
 	},
 	[ALC256_FIXUP_DELL_INSPIRON_7559_SUBWOOFER] = {
 		.type = HDA_FIXUP_PINS,
